Catacol Highlander Posted October 28, 2016 Share Posted October 28, 2016 This is really just a report because I have found the workaround - but just to say as a Radeon R9 200 series owner none of my SC games will run on any of the drivers since March 2016. I have to roll back to March 2016 and try and prevent driver update. Not a problem at the moment as all other programs will run with that legacy 2016 driver - but if there is some kind of functionality being taken away then might it eventually impact on SC3 when it comes out? In other words - how long before other apps wont work without the latest driver, but that latest driver is no good for SC? Just a thought.
